Source Type of Lab Method of data collection Result
Pounds/year
(lb/yr)
From Estimate Of What #labs or fume hoods needed to emit 25 tpy
Stanford University BCQ Academic, basic science and medical research Interviews with researchers, reviews of purchase records, tracer gas studies 1456 lb/yr 7 buildings, 243 laboratories 0.024 lb/day/lab Cal Air Toxics
SB 2588
8300 labs
Univ of Cal, Santa Cruz Academic, basic science Interviews with researchers, purchase records review 300 lb/yr 300 labs, 1000 researchers, 250,000 ft2 lab space 0.004 lb/day/lab Cal Air Toxics
SB 2588
50,000 labs
Purdue University Academic, basic science Emission factor based on BP applied to chemical use data 7670 lb/yr 346 fume hoods 0.061 lb/hood/day VOCs 3300 hoods
Univ of Cal, San Diego Academic, basic science, medical research Emissions factor applied by local APCD to chemical inventory. 3670 lb/yr 1000 labs 0.015 lb/day/lab Cal Air Toxics
SB 2588
13,300 labs
Univ of Arizona Academic, basic science Questionnaire, statistical analysis to develop emission factor based on material balance 16,400 lb/yr 942 labs 0.07 lb/day/lab HAPs 2900 labs
Univ of Cal, San Francisco Academic, basic science, medical research Stack sampling 1040 lb/yr 560 fume hoods 0.007 lb/day/hood Cal Air Toxics
SB 2588
28,600 hoods
Lawrence Livermore Nat. Laboratories DOE research facility Mass Balance 1320 lb/yr 600 labs and some non-lab sources 0.009 lb/day/lab Cal Air Toxics
SB 2588
22,200 labs
Roche Bioscience, Palo Alto, CA Pharmaceutical, organic chemistry Annual use times emission factor, emission factor developed by process simulation 5068 lb/yr Lab = 4 researchers, assume 4 hoods per lab 0.181 lb/day/hood Benzene, CCL4, CCL3H, dioxane, HCOH, and DCM 1105 hoods
Roche Bioscience, Palo Alto, CA Pharmaceutical, analytical chemistry Annual use times emission factor, emission factor developed by process simulation 275 lb/yr Lab = 4 researchers, assume 2 hoods per lab 0.031 lb/day/hood Benzene, CCL4, CCL3H, dioxane, HCOH, and DCM 6452 hoods
Roche Bioscience, Palo Alto, CA Pharmaceutical, molecular biology Annual use times emission factor, emission factor developed by process simulation 76 lb/yr Lab = 4 researchers, assume 2 hoods per lab 0.004 lb/day/hood Benzene, CCL4, CCL3H, dioxane, HCOH, and DCM 50,000 hoods
Hoffman LaRoche, NJ Pharmaceutical Fume hood exhaust stack sampling &nsbp &nsbp 0.22 lb/day/hood VOCs 900 hoods
Eli Lilly Pharmaceutical Fume hood exhaust stack sampling &nsbp &nsbp 0.061 lb/day.hood VOCs 3300 hoods
Roche, NJ Pharmaceutical Fume hood exhaust stack sampling &nsbp &nsbp 0.22 lb/day/hood VOCs 900 hoods
Univ of Cal, San Francisco: Parnassus Campus Academic Pharmacy Fume hood exhaust stack sampling 9.71 x 10-5 lb/day/ft2 300 ft2 lab .029 lb/day/lab
30 VOC species
4700
300 ft2 labs
Boehringer, CT Pharmaceutical Mass Balancing 8,000 lb/year 160 hoods 0.2 lb/day/hood VOCs 1,000 hoods
